    Do Your Really Need Pet Health Care Insurance?

    You have a pet that you love very much, and you want to make sure that your pet gets the best of care. As such, you have purchased a variety of different toys and treats and made sure that your pet has its own special bed in the corner of the house. So, now you're wondering if you should take the next step and purchase pet health care insurance.

    About Pet Heath Care Insurance

    There are several things that you need to consider before you make a definite decision as to if you should really purchase pet health care insurance. First of all, consider your monetary circumstances. Pet health care insurance can be expensive depending on the plan that you choose.

    The next thing that you need to consider is whether or not you own a pet that needs special medical treatments. For example, as pets get older, depending on their breed they might start exhibiting signs of various old age diseases such as hyperthyroidism.

    How old is your pet currently? If your pet is advanced in age and needs frequent medical treatments, how would the cost of the medical treatments compare to the price of pet health care insurance?

    If you have a pet that is at least middle-aged and in good health, you probably do not need pet health care insurance. The pet will require yearly veterinarian checks, but the cost of that is far less than the cost of pet health care insurance.

    Pure bred dogs are a consideration when it comes to pet health care insurance, especially if you decide to show the dog. The appearance of these dogs varies with their health, so it is very important that they have the proper insurance.

    Also, if you have a dog that has done work in the movies, and if the dog gets sick it affects filming, it is also important that the dog has health insurance. The insurance will benefit you just as much as it will benefit the dog in this case.

    So, the question remains: is pet health care insurance necessary? The answer really all has to do with how important you think it is. Remember, health insurance can be just as expensive as human insurance, and more so.

    If you want more information about pet health care insurance, you will probably be able to find pamphlets on it at your veterinarian's office. You can also search the internet (be sure that the websites are reliable) for more information.
